[0001] This utility model relates to the field of coating equipment technology, and in particular to a PVD coating equipment for metal parts. Background Technology

[0002] PVD coating equipment for metal parts involves the continuous development and application of physical vapor deposition (PVD) technology, particularly for improving the surface properties of metal parts. Originating in the mid-20th century, PVD technology has seen increasing industrial demand, especially in aerospace, automotive, and electronics industries, leading to a growing need for high-performance, high-durability metal parts. PVD coating technology not only effectively improves the mechanical properties and corrosion resistance of metal parts but also offers environmental advantages, thus finding widespread application in various fields.

[0003] In existing technologies, most lifting mechanisms in traditional PVD coating devices for metal parts adopt a single-drive structure. However, single-drive structures are prone to speed fluctuations when the load changes, resulting in problems such as overspeeding under light loads and jamming under heavy loads. [0015] Compared with the prior art, the beneficial effects of this utility model are as follows: This invention utilizes a drive motor to rotate a motor rotating rod at its output end. This rotating rod is supported by a support shaft. The motor rotating rod rotates a drive gear, which meshes with a driven limit gear. The driven limit gear rotates a bidirectional threaded rod, causing T-shaped sliders and T-shaped slider two to move inwards simultaneously along the inner wall of the T-shaped groove and the outer wall of the bidirectional threaded rod. This, in turn, causes the T-shaped sliders and T-shaped slider two to drive symmetrically arranged rotating rods, which in turn drive a drive connecting rod and a second drive connecting rod to push a central rod inwards. Under the weight of the lifting block and the push of the drive connecting rod and the second drive connecting rod, the central rod moves downwards. Finally, the central rod drives the lifting block, which in turn drives the guide T-shaped slider to slide downwards along the guide T-shaped groove. Simultaneously, the lifting block drives the part coating box to slide into the coating tank. This dual-drive balancing structure ensures consistent contact depth between the part and the coating solution, improving the uniformity of the coating thickness.

[0016] This invention allows for the connection of multiple coating device housings when they need to be connected. The process involves inserting a connecting protrusion into a limiting groove in another coating device housing with the same structure. Then, by pulling an operating ring upwards, the operating ring moves a connecting slider, which in turn compresses a limiting plate and a limiting spring, thus fully inserting the connecting protrusion into the limiting groove. Once the connecting protrusion is fully inside the limiting groove, the connecting slider aligns with it. Releasing the operating ring allows the connecting slider to move downwards under the pressure of the limiting spring, locking it into the connecting limiting groove at the top of the connecting protrusion. This allows multiple coating device housings to be connected, and through modular splicing, they can be flexibly combined into a linear configuration. The shorter distance between adjacent housings after assembly saves space. Attached Figure Description
